One advantage of a high-end cooktop is that it will evenly distribute the heat across the pan. This means that when your pan-searing, braising, or sauteeing meats and vegetables, you no longer have to worry about "hot-spots" burning some and undercooking other parts of your dish. On an electric or gas cooktop, this will be achieved with a Dual-Ring, Tri-Ring, or Multi-ring burner. Induction cooktops have optimized further on this concern, with designs that apply uniform electro-magnetic force across the entire pan.
